The goal of this clinical trial is to learn if a physical warm-up can lower anxiety during virtual reality (VR) games in youth with mild to moderate intellectual disabilities. VR is a fun and modern technology, but it can sometimes feel overwhelming for new users. This study takes place during a summer sports camp to see how we can make VR more comfortable and enjoyable.
The main question it aims to answer is: Does using real-world props, like a paddle or a real kayak, before and during a VR game lower feelings of anxiety?
Researchers will compare playing the VR game with no special props to playing with kayak props. This will help us see if touching and feeling real physical items helps participants feel calmer before putting on the VR headset.
Participants will:
1. Answer a short survey about their feelings before the game. 2. Complete a short, safe physical warm-up with trained instructors. 3. Play a VR kayaking game while sitting on a cushion or in a real kayak. 4. Wear a life jacket to make the experience feel more real. 5. Answer a short survey about their feelings right after the game

Background and Rationale:
Virtual reality (VR) exergames offer innovative opportunities for physical activity and engagement among youth with intellectual disabilities. However, novel technological environments can induce high levels of state anxiety in this population. Contextual preparation, bridging the real world with the virtual environment through physical and sensory warm-ups may serve as an effective stress buffer.
Objective:
The primary objective of this randomized controlled trial is to investigate the efficacy of graded physical and sensory preparation on reducing state anxiety during VR kayaking among youth with mild to moderate intellectual disabilities.
Study Design:
This is a three-arm, randomized controlled trial conducted during a summer sports camp. Participants will be randomly allocated to one of three experimental conditions prior to a standardized VR kayaking exergame session:
Control Group (Minimal Context - Group A): Participants will perform a standard physical warm-up, followed by the VR kayaking exergame while seated on a standard cushion without specialized real-world contextual equipment.
Sensory Context Group (Group B): Participants will perform a specialized physical warm-up using a kayak paddle, followed by the VR kayaking exergame while seated on a cushion and wearing a life jacket to enhance sensory feedback.
Full Simulation Context Group (Group C): Participants will perform a specialized warm-up using a kayak paddle, followed by the VR kayaking exergame while seated directly inside a physical, stationary kayak and wearing a life jacket, achieving full real-world contextual alignment.
Intervention Procedure:
All participants will experience the same standardized VR kayaking simulation using Meta Quest 2 headsets. The duration of the immersion will be identical across all three groups.
Measures and Outcomes:
Primary outcome measure: state anxiety will be assessed immediately before (pre-test) and immediately after (post-test) the VR intervention using the 3-point State-Trait Anxiety Inventory for Children (STAIC), adapted for individuals with intellectual disabilities.
Secondary parameters: demographic characteristics, level of intellectual disability, and previous experience with VR technology will be controlled during randomization.
Hypothesis:
It is hypothesized that participants in the groups receiving higher levels of real-world contextual preparation (Groups B and C) will exhibit a significantly greater reduction in state anxiety compared to the minimal context control group (Group A), demonstrating that sensorimotor familiarization acts as a crucial buffer against novelty-induced stress in virtual environments.

Participants take part in a standardized virtual reality (VR) kayaking exergame session using Meta Quest 2 headsets. Depending on the assigned arm, the intervention incorporates varying levels of real-world contextual preparation and physical props (ranging from a standard cushion with no props, to a kayak paddle and life jacket on a cushion, up to sitting directly inside a physical stationary kayak with a paddle and life jacket) to examine the effects on state anxiety.
Time frame: Pre-intervention (baseline, immediately before the warm-up) and post-intervention (immediately after the VR session, approx. 15-20 minutes later).
State anxiety will be measured using the 3-point State-Trait Anxiety Inventory for Children (STAIC), adapted for individuals with intellectual disabilities. Scores reflect immediate psychological responses to the virtual reality kayaking experience across experimental groups.
